Asthma Alliance of Indianapolis Sponsoring
Asthma Principles and Practice Course
Become an asthma guideline implementation champion.
The Asthma Principles and Practice Course will provide a comprehensive understanding of asthma as well as practical strategies for treating patients. The 2007 Asthma Clinical Guidelines will be discussed in depth and in reference to patient case studies. This course is interactive and course certificates will be provided upon completion. Multi-choice questions, as examples of the national asthma educator exam, will form the basis of the course assessment.
The course and related materials are provided at no cost to participants. A comprehensive binder of self-study materials will be sent to participants 6 weeks in advance of the live session; the live sessions will concentrate on the application of this information into practice, so it essential to review the course binder during the 6 week period.
The course is funded through a grant from the National Heart Lung and Blood Institute (NHLBI) of the National Institutes of Health. The NHLBI is particularly interested in the role of Nurses and NPs as the implementers of asthma evidence-based guidelines. Following the course, everyone will be contacted by the NRTC to gather best practices in guideline implementation and related activities will be tracked to showcase how they can deliver evidence-based care for asthma patients to NHLBI.
Accreditation is provided by the CBRN California Board of Registered Nursing, for 35.9 contact hours. These credits are good in any state.
